I think you're confusing Paul Morris with Paul Baker. Morris makes brown wax blanks and records, Baker made reproducers many years ago. They were beautifully made. I have one of his C reproducers and it sounds better than any of my originals. You couldn't tell it from original without checking the serial number, which has P as a prefix and B as a suffix.
